Step 7: Vendoring third-party fonts for Pressgate. Copy the licensed font files from the shared artifact store into the repo's vendor directory, update the asset manifest, and remove all external font-CDN references from the templates. On-call should verify the build serves fonts locally after deploy. The font service should then start with these configuration values.

service settings:
druwyn:
  log_level: debug
  metrics_host: metrics.druwyn.tolvaqlabs.internal
  pool_size: 32

Meeting notes — transport briefing, 14 May

Discussed the crate of survey instruments bound for the Pellham ridge site. Theodolites calibrated Tuesday; crate sealed and weatherproofed. Coordinator to schedule a morning run to avoid the gravel road after rain. Driver carries the calibration certificates, not the site office. Hand-over instruction for the courier follows below.

handover note for yawig-tagug: the ralael eliion courier leaves the ulaax frair olidor ledger at gate 3456 under passcode 367212

Break-glass access: search relevance tuning (Quernlight index). External plugin authors: tuning notes live in the relevance ledger; do not edit ranking weights directly. Recent changes: boosted exact-phrase matches, demoted stale plugin listings, synonym map frozen until the Halverton rebuild. Break-glass applies only when a bad weight push tanks results platform-wide — open the emergency console, revert to the last signed profile, and file an incident. The emergency console will not open without the recovery passphrase that follows below.

strongbox words: gilmir-briion-oliok-eliion

# Lumera Plus Tier — Manager Overview

Heads up, team: we're launching Lumera Plus, a mid-range subscription tier, next quarter. It slots between Basic and Pro, bundling advanced reporting and priority queueing at roughly 60% of the Pro price. Early tester feedback has been encouraging. Keep this off customer-facing channels for now. The commercial rationale and timing considerations are covered in the note below.

board note of tawip-fajop: Lamwynix Holdings is in early talks to buy Tammirax Works for about $473.8 million. The Istax launch date is November 23, and nothing goes to the press before then. Legal wants the Aldielek Partners term sheet countersigned before May 19.